Giving For Good succeeded in its second year in Carbondale, Colo. During October, FirstBank and two Carbondale eateries, Carbondale Creamery and Café and Dos Gringos Burritos, collaborated to raise funds for local Roaring Fork Valley nonprofit, Stepping Stones. The Scam One of the most common scams today is card fraud, the unauthorized use of a credit or debit card to fraudulently obtain money or property.
